Has anyone taken the PSB-RN Exam for the UPMC nursing programs? I took mine today and am not sure how I did.

There was not enough time to finish the verbal, spatial, math section. I didn't think it was hard, but I only finished 52 out of 90 questions in 30 minutes. I'm worried that won't be enough regardless how many I got correct of the ones I did. Minimum score is 60th percentile, but I don't know what the average is.

I finished both the science and reading comprehension sections within the time limit and I thought both of those were fairly easy. Vocab/spelling was the most difficult, but we won't be graded on that section.

Sorry things have been busy, I wanted to get back to you sooner. Hopefully you read some of the earlier post and figured it out. I studied but mostly just the science section. I went over math to brush up and did some sample reading comprehensions. It is basic biology and chemistry. Reading comprehension. A spelling section that sucked! Gives 3 ways to spell a word you most likely you have never even heard the word before. If you go to the psb website it has a sample test...it gives you a few sample questions from each section.
